Esxi是一种基于VMware的虚拟化平台,它允许用户在单个物理服务器上运行多个虚拟机。虚拟化是一种将物理资源分割成较小、更易管理的单元的技术,能够提高服务器的效率和资源利用率。在开启虚拟化之前,我们需要确保服务器的硬件和BIOS都支持虚拟化。接下来,我将详细介绍如何在Esxi上开启虚拟化。
- 检查硬件和BIOS支持虚拟化 在开启虚拟化之前,我们需要确保服务器的处理器和BIOS都支持虚拟化。大多数现代服务器处理器都支持虚拟化技术,如Intel的VT-x或AMD的AMD-V。可以通过以下方式检查处理器是否支持虚拟化:
# 使用ESXi Shell或SSH登录到ESXi主机
ssh root@your_esxi_host
# 运行以下命令检查处理器是否支持虚拟化
esxcli hardware cpu list
在输出结果中查找“VT-x”或“AMD-V”等字样,如果存在则表示处理器支持虚拟化。接下来,我们需要确保BIOS中已启用虚拟化选项。具体的操作方法可以参考服务器的硬件供应商文档。
- 开启虚拟化选项 一旦确认服务器的硬件和BIOS都支持虚拟化,我们可以通过以下步骤在Esxi上开启虚拟化选项:
- 使用vSphere客户端登录到ESXi主机。
- 在主菜单中选择“Configuration”(配置)选项,然后选择“Hardware”(硬件)选项卡。
- 在硬件选项卡中选择“Processors”(处理器)。
- 在右侧的“Virtualization Engine”(虚拟化引擎)部分,确保“Virtualize Intel VT-x/EPT or AMD-V/RVI”(虚拟化Intel VT-x/EPT或AMD-V/RVI)选项已被勾选。
- 单击“OK”保存更改。
- 验证虚拟化是否开启 为了验证虚拟化是否成功开启,我们可以通过以下命令检查:
# 使用ESXi Shell或SSH登录到ESXi主机
ssh root@your_esxi_host
# 运行以下命令检查虚拟化是否开启
esxcfg-info | grep "HV support"
如果输出结果中显示“HV support: true”,则表示虚拟化已成功开启。
总结: 通过以上步骤,我们可以在Esxi上开启虚拟化选项,从而允许在单个物理服务器上运行多个虚拟机。在执行这些操作之前,一定要确保服务器的硬件和BIOS都支持虚拟化,并且在Esxi的配置中启用了相应的虚拟化选项。
标签:虚拟化,esxi,开启,AMD,BIOS,ESXi,服务器 From: https://blog.51cto.com/u_16175446/6788821